Ingredients for Cadbury Egg Cookies Recipe

  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ened to room temperature
  • 3/4 cup granulated white sugar for a crisp edge
  • 3/4 cup packed light brown sugar for a chewy center
  • 2 large eggs, room temperature for better mixing
  • 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ract for a warm flavor
  • 2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our, leveled carefully
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da to help the cookies rise
  • 1/2 teaspoon fine sea salt to balance the sweet chocolate
  • 1 1/2 cups Cadbury Mini Eggs, roughly crushed into pieces
  • 1/2 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ips (optional for extra chocolate)

Instruction for Cadbury Egg Cookies Recipe

1. Preheat the Oven

Set your oven to 350°F and line your baking sheets with parchment paper. This ensures the cookies do not stick and helps them bake very evenly across the whole tray.

2. Cream the Butter

Beat the softened butter, white sugar, and light brown sugar together in your large bowl. Mix for three minutes until the texture is very light, fluffy, and a pale yellow color.

3. Add Wet Ingredients

Mix in the eggs one at a time, followed by the pure vanilla extract. Be sure to scrape down the sides of the bowl so every bit of egg is fully incorporated.

4. Whisk Dry Ingredients

In your medium bowl, stir the flour, baking soda, and fine salt together. This prevents any large lumps of soda from ending up in a single bite of your sweet cookie.

5. Combine the Dough

Slowly add the flour mixture to the wet ingredients while mixing on a very low speed. Stop as soon as you see no more white flour streaks to keep the cookies tender.

6. Crush the Eggs

Place your Cadbury eggs in a sealed plastic bag and hit them gently with a rolling pin. You want large, chunky pieces rather than a fine chocolate powder for the best texture.

7. Fold in Candy

Use your spatula to gently stir the crushed eggs and chocolate chips into the thick cookie dough. Make sure the colorful candy pieces are distributed evenly so every cookie is perfectly loaded.

8. Scoop the Dough

Use your cookie scoop to place rounded balls of dough onto the prepared baking sheets. Space them two inches apart because these cookies will spread a bit as they bake hot.

9. Bake Until Golden

Bake for nine to eleven minutes until the edges are just barely golden brown. The centers should still look slightly soft and underbaked when you pull them out of the oven.

10. Cool and Set

Let the cookies rest on the hot baking sheet for five minutes to firm up properly. Move them to a wire rack to cool completely before you enjoy a big glass of milk.

Cooking Tips and Simple Recipe Variations

  • Chill the dough for thirty minutes if you want thicker, less spread-out cookies.
  • Press a few whole Cadbury eggs on top of the dough balls for a prettier look.
  • Add a half-cup of white chocolate chips to complement the milk chocolate eggs.
  • Sprinkle a tiny bit of flaky sea salt on top for a gourmet sweet-salty flavor.
  • Use a mix of dark chocolate and milk chocolate eggs for a richer taste profile.
  • Make sure your butter is soft but not melted to prevent the cookies from spreading.

Storage and Reheating Tips

  • Store the c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to five days.
  • You can freeze the baked cookies in a freezer-safe bag for up to two months.
  • To make them soft again, microwave a cookie for ten seconds before you eat it.
  • Freeze the raw dough balls so you can bake fresh cookies whenever you have a craving.
  • Place a piece of white bread in the container to keep the cookies extra soft.
  • Keep the container closed tightly so the chocolate candy shells stay crunchy and fresh.

FAQs about Cadbury Egg Cookies Recipe

Can I use the large Cadbury Creme Eggs?

No, this recipe works best with the small, solid milk chocolate Mini Eggs with the hard shells. The creme-filled eggs are too messy and liquid to bake inside a standard cookie dough.

Why did my cookies spread too much?

Your butter might have been too warm or even melted before you started the mixing process. Try chilling the dough balls in the fridge for twenty minutes before putting them in the oven.

Can I use a different candy?

Yes, you can use M&Ms or other chocolate candies if Cadbury eggs are out of season. However, the unique milk chocolate flavor of Cadbury is what makes this specific recipe very famous.

How do I get perfectly round cookies?

Use a round glass or a large circular cutter to gently swirl around the cookie after baking. This “scooting” method creates perfect edges while the cookie is still warm and very soft.

Can I make these gluten-free?

You can use a 1:1 gluten-free flour blend to make these cookies safe for everyone to eat. Ensure your chocolate eggs are also labeled as gluten-free before you start your baking project.
